My insurer (Ambetter) sent out the DUMBEST letter on Oct. 31: "[Y]our new premium is estimated to be $792.10. Here's the math: Monthly premium of $1019.10 minus $227 of possible help." Yes, they referred to the enhanced PTCs (which Dems were fighting for AS THE LETTER WENT OUT) as "possible help".
